Each month, the digital library of Xbox Game Pass reshapes itself — titles arriving, others departing — and in this quiet churn lives a larger question about how we value access over ownership. June 2026 brings nine new games to the service, anchored by the long-awaited arrival of Persona 5 Royal, a celebrated Japanese role-playing epic that once belonged exclusively to PlayStation's world. The announcement lands just before Microsoft's annual showcase, where the company has made a habit of surprising players with games that appear not on a future roadmap, but immediately — a new kind of gift
